One year, we held our initiation in one of the religious buildings on campus (I don't remember if it was the Baptist Student Union, or the Methodist Center, or what, but you get the picture). We were in a sanctuary of sorts, and there was this big huge cross hanging on the wall. We had set up part of the ceremony to take place just under the cross because it actually seemed appropriate. Well, wouldn't you know, just as we got to that part of the ceremony, the cross FELL OFF THE WALL. It scared the sister under it something fierce! We never held initiation in that room ever again.

Another time, one of the sisters was in a car accident on her way to initiation. She wasn't badly injured, but the windshield had broken, and her face was cut up. Her little sister was being initiated and she told the ER staff that she had to go, and if she felt like she needed more medical attention she'd come back. Well, at one point during the ceremony, a piece of glass became dislodged from her forehead. She brushed the glass away with her hand. Unfortunately, she brushed the glass into her eyeball. She refused to leave until she saw her little go through. She watched the majority of initiation with one eye closed. There are sisters who, to this day, still call her "One-Eye Erin".
